Door and window convenient to maintain
By introducing sprinkler pipes and automatic cleaning systems into aluminum alloy doors and windows, the problem of cleaning dust on the outside of windows for residents of high-rise buildings has been solved, enabling convenient cleaning and placement of green plants, and improving the user experience.

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of door and window technology, and more specifically, to a door and window that is easy to maintain. Background Technology
[0002] Aluminum alloy doors and windows are a common type of sliding doors and windows. During use, the airflow is controlled by closing the doors and windows. In daily use, the outside of the doors and windows can be wiped to ensure cleanliness. However, some residents are located on high floors and cannot clean the doors and windows from the outside. This inconvenience leads to dust accumulation on the outside of the doors and windows over time, making them look dirty and messy, which affects the user's mood. Utility Model Content
[0003] In order to overcome the shortcomings of the existing technology, this utility model provides a door and window that is easy to maintain, and has the advantage of being easy to clean and maintain.

[0012] Compared with the prior art, the beneficial effects of this utility model are as follows:
[0013] 1. This utility model involves adding cleaning water into the inner cavity of the adding pipe, then the cleaning water flows out along the spray pipe to the surface of the cleaning brush and the transparent panel. Pulling the pull rope moves the mounting frame along the axis of the guide rod, thereby causing the cleaning brush to wipe the surface of the transparent panel. As the mounting frame descends, it pulls the reset line on the surface of the rotating rod, causing the rotating rod to rotate and the coil spring to contract and store energy. After cleaning is complete, releasing the pull rope causes the coil spring to reverse, and the reset line causes the mounting frame to return to its original position. This allows for cleaning and maintenance of the outer side of the transparent panel from inside the house, avoiding the inconvenience of cleaning the transparent panel when living at a high place.
[0014] 2. This utility model eliminates the need for shelves when using aluminum alloy frames in places like balconies, as plants or other miscellaneous items are placed inside the placement frame. Furthermore, the close proximity of the plants to the transparent panel ensures unobstructed sunlight, greatly improving convenience. Additionally, the perforated plate at the top of the placement frame prevents water from accumulating inside the frame during planting. Attached Figure Description

[0039] The working principle and usage process of this utility model: The aluminum alloy frame 1 is installed in the door and window frame for use. During use, potted plants and other plants can be placed in the inner cavity of the placement frame 16 so that the plants can get sufficient light. The hollow plate 17 prevents water from accumulating in the inner cavity of the placement frame 16.
[0040] When it is necessary to clean the outside of the transparent plate 2, add cleaning water from the addition pipe 13. The cleaning water flows from the spray pipe 12 to the cleaning brush 11 and the surface of the transparent plate 2. Then, pull the pulling rope 15 to drive the mounting frame 7 to descend along the axis of the guide rod 9. The descent of the mounting frame 7 pulls the reset line 6 out from the surface of the rotating rod 5, thereby driving the rotating rod 5 to rotate. When the rotating rod 5 rotates, it drives the coil spring 4 to retract and store force.
[0041] At this time, the elasticity of the spring assembly 10 causes the cleaning brush 11 to fit tightly against the outer side of the transparent plate 2, so that the mounting bracket 7, along with the cleaning brush 11, descends and cleans the outer side of the transparent plate 2. After wiping, the pulling rope 15 is released. At this time, the coil spring 4 loses its limit and drives the rotating rod 5 to reverse, thereby pulling the mounting bracket 7 upward through the reset line 6 to complete the reset.
